It's still the dead offseason, so let me see if I can explain the madness with this one. It looks at the offensive/defensive strength of a team in a "strength of schedule" sorta way, but instead of wins, it's about yards. Teams aren't just ranked by how many yards they've accumulated, but instead, the offensive and defensive strength of your opponents are factored into the equation. Is the 5th ranked offense actually better than the 10th ranked offense if it played a much easier defensive schedule? Maybe? This attempts to address that problem. First, let me use the Cardinals game against Las Vegas as an example to explain how the sausage is made ... The Raiders defense gave up an average of 363 yards per game (not including this game), and the Cardinals offense racked up 413 total yards against them, giving the Cardinals offense a net of +50 yards (or S.M.A.R.T.A.S.S. points) for this one game. The Raiders offense gained an average of 354 yards per game (not including this game), but in this one they only gained 324 yards against the Cardinals defense, giving the Cardinals defense a net -30 yards for the game (negative is better on defense), or a net total of net +81 for the game (offense and defense combined). It's more important that you beat an opponents average than how many yards were gained or prevented in this system. I then tally up all the games and divide by the number of games played to get a season/game average. The NFL hasn't always played a 17 game schedule, and the game has evolved a bit over the past 6 decades, so then I normalized the results allowing for the ranking and comparison of teams from any and all eras, head to head, no matter how many games they played. That's what the historical ranks are all about at the bottom of the chart. This particular project just focuses on total yards, but I can also compare/rank teams by points, passing, and rushing. I became a Vikings fan in the mid 80's so that Bears defense was my first taste of what a scary defense looks like. Everyone knows about the '85 Bears because they won the Super Bowl, but the '84 and '86 defenses were better statistically. In fact the '84 Bears defense was the 3rd best S.M.A.R.T.A.S.S. defense of all-time. The '85 Bears were 23rd, and '86 came in at 48th (out of 1805 teams). And yeah the Vikings beat the Cardinals in the '74 playoffs, 30-14 at the tail end of their Purple People Eater days, and they went on to lose their 2nd straight Super Bowl, and 3rd over all lol. S.M.A.R.T.A.S.S. wise, that was a pretty average Cardinals team (ranked 813th/1805). The '76 team was ranked considerably better (55th) although it failed to make the playoffs at 10-4 because you lost to the Redskins twice, giving them the wildcard tie-breaker. But the Skins were also eliminated by the Vikings, which propelled them to their 4th and final Super Bowl loss. 1975 Record was 11-3; only projected to win 5 to 9 games that year. My 1st Full season back home out of the Army since the 1971 season. Ironically a good looking team on paper, but only 886th in this system, with a pretty awful defense (1470th).
